In modern chemical, petrochemical, and municipal gas networks, the integrity of process control parameters determines not only operational profitability but also environmental compliance and human safety. The terminology "Close Valves" fundamentally refers to emergency shut-off valves (ESVs)—such as normally closed (NC) and normally open (NO) gas solenoid valves—designed to restrict fluid or gas flow instantly upon receiving electrical commands or triggering events.
As global industrial infrastructure transitions to smart networks under Industry 4.0 paradigms, the demand for high-integrity, safety-certified shut-off valves has grown exponentially. According to international safety integrity levels (SIL), a valve is no longer just a mechanical barrier but an active loop component in safety instrumented systems (SIS). The valve industry is moving rapidly away from passive mechanical setups. Modern systems integrate smart positioners and IoT interfaces that stream diagnostic data to centralized controllers, enabling real-time status tracking of critical close valves.
Compliance with explosion-proof standards, safety integrity ratings (SIL 2/3), and environmental emission laws is mandatory. Global buyers rely on suppliers who can provide fully traceable certifications alongside their custom-engineered valve hardware.
Valves must withstand aggressive media such as hydrogen, ammonia, and sour natural gas. Research into corrosion-resistant alloys, robust elastomers for seals, and specialized coatings has become standard for top-tier OEM factories.
Procurement directors and engineering teams in chemical plants, oil refineries, and municipal distribution networks prioritize system reliability above all. When sourcing emergency shut-off valves, they typically focus on three distinct technical dimensions:
An emergency shut-off valve must actuate instantly when a gas detector logs hazardous levels. High coil insulation ratings, fast response times (often under 1 second), and high dust-water resistance (IP65+) are necessary to guarantee execution under extreme field conditions.
Whether using RS485, Modbus, or proprietary wireless IoT protocols, smart close valves must interface seamlessly with detector controllers. For example, our JB-TB-AT2020F controller provides centralized orchestration, instantly triggering shutdown valves when warning thresholds are breached.

Emergency shut-off configurations vary considerably depending on the specific field application. Our designs adapt to various demanding environments:
Explosive atmospheres require explosion-proof gas detectors (such as the GTYQ-AT0602) paired with normally closed emergency shut-off valves. If a leak occurs, the system cuts off gas lines within milliseconds, isolating the hazard and preventing fire spread.
Urban infrastructure depends on continuous pressure and flow monitoring. Integrating our wireless smart pressure monitors with municipal shut-off stations allows utility companies to identify and address pressure anomalies remotely.
For homes and commercial kitchens, simpler, cost-effective detection is key. Solenoid valves like the XF3 Series link with household gas detectors, automatically closing gas supply lines the moment a domestic leak is detected.
